Haryana to spend Rs 134 crore on infrastructure at Barwala near Panchkula

Panchkula, Dec 26 (KNN) In a bid to develop industrial estates in the state, the Haryana State Industrial and Infrastructure Development Corporation Ltd (HSIIDC) wants to develop infrastructure facilities like road networks, water supply system, drainage, IT, Telecommunications at the fast industrializing district of Barwala near Panchkula at the cost of Rs 134 crore.
 
In this context, HSIIDC has been seeking for agencies, on turnkey basis, for development of infrastructure at proposed Industrial Estate Phase-II, Barwala.
 
HSIIDC has extended and rescheduled the date for sale and opening of the bids till January 16, 2014.
 
This would further lead to more development of infrastructure facilities like - river protection work, horticulture and landscaping, boundary walls, waste water conveyance system etc.
 
Assignment for consultants also includes the work of trial run for three months; defect liability; operation and maintenance for 60 months for civil works; street lighting; and 24 months for electrification.
 
HSIIDC is the nodal agency of Haryana Government to develop Industrial Estates/ Industrial Model Townships and supporting infrastructure in the state.
 
HSIIDC has been active in developing integrated industrial townships and associated industrial infrastructure of different hierarchies. In line with the Industrial Policy of the State to develop Industrial Estate Phase-II, Barwala (Haryana) is proposed to be developed by HSIIDC over an area of about 600 acre.  (KNN Bureau)
